IBUS1305 - Introduction to International Business

Alyson Livingston
Instructor

The course is designed for the business student to explore the techniques for entering the international market place. Emphasis will be placed on the impact and dynamics of socio-cultural, demographic, economic, technological, and political -legal factors in the foreign trade enviroment. Topics include patterns of world trade, internationalization of the firm, and operating procedures of the multinational enterprise.
